
Barker
Barker Shoes have been an English tradition for 140 years. Only the most carefully selected leathers are used and the uppers are shaped only by hand. Many other traditional shoemaking methods are still employed including slow natural drying and polishing. This is why Barker English shoes have a unique quality that no machine can match.
